Lieutenant Governor and State Parks Commissioner Make Key Announcements Involving New Tourism Center to be Built in Downtown Auburn

Who:              Lieutenant Governor Kathy Hochul

                       Rose Harvey, Commissioner, Office of Parks, Recreation & Historic Preservation

                       Michael Quill, Mayor, City of Auburn

                       State, Local and Community Leaders

What:             Lieutenant Governor Kathy Hochul and State Parks Commissioner Rose Harvey will announce a significant investment, unveil the latest designs and reveal the name of the Tourism Center to be constructed in Downtown Auburn.

When:            1:00 p.m., Friday, September 15, 2017

Where:          25 South Street, Auburn (Event to be held in the parking lot adjacent to the Seward House Museum)

Lieutenant Governor Kathy Hochul and State Parks Commissioner Rose Harvey welcome the community and its leaders to celebrate key announcements regarding a new Tourism Center to be built that will emphasize New York’s progressive history of promoting equality and fairness while encouraging tourism at the regions many attractions and destinations. A tour of the Seward House Museum next door will take place following the ceremony.

The announcement is part of Governor Cuomo’s Central NY Rising initiative, the regions comprehensive blueprint to generate robust economic growth and community development.
